Transaction 7d6caa18dd23b5ae1923ad42495ba1ac59886150d5b92a6a90efb19ccf9d5005
1 Input
1 Output
-
7d6caa18dd23b5ae1923ad42495ba1ac59886150d5b92a6a90efb19ccf9d5005:0
- value
- 575293
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 023e7acb235b134189f4f17be8759a29818e5ee087ad032fd5df6f1040f1eb3b
- address
- bc1pqgl84jertvf5rz0579a7sav69xqcuhhqs7ksxt74mah3qs83avas77ennl